You Dont Have to Be on Twitter Or any other social media site thats not generating results for your businessnbspHere are some critical topics addressed in this bookHow to find out where your customers and prospects are spending time onlineWays to outperform your competition on GoogleCommon Website mistakes that negatively impact your credibilityHow not to allow your Social Media sites to die on the vineCreate longstanding relationships with clients using the power of FacebookAdvanced features on LinkedIn to prospect and earn referralsDirect people to your Sweet Spot instead of Selling on Social MediaGuest chapters by Jay Baer Twitter Erik Qualman YouTube Heather Lutze Social Search Terry Brock Klout and moreThis book will serve as a roadmap for you and your team on how to increase leads strengthen credibility build longterm relationships and win referral business on the web.
